the rise of wooden blinds

 

Slatted wooden blinds and shutters are now the most popular types of window furnishings in the UK. Demand for traditional curtains and net curtains has seen a sharp decline as home owners, hotels, and businesses appreciate the contemporary styling and practical advantages of the latest generation of wood blinds.

wooden blinds in a dining roomContemporary interior designs favour natural furnishings

The growth in installation of blinds in homes is partly a reflection of changing contemporary interior design fashions which have evolved to favour the use of soft, organic furnishing materials such wood, stone and slate. Simple, natural colours are very much in vogue as they add both a feeling of warmth and elegance to a room.

Venetian blinds have lost their association as purely kitchen and bathroom features. With the advent of stylish wood blinds in a range of colour co-ordinated hardwoods, homeowners wishing to add value to their properties have recognised their role in complementing modern interiors. This has also been in response to recent advances in the quality, functionality, and durability of slatted blinds.

Rising use of blinds in hotels and offices

With increasing computer use, both at work and at home, wooden blinds have proved to be an ideal solution for reducing the sun’s glare on the screen. They can be adjusted throughout the day to provide the ideal working conditions. This trend is being reflected in corporate offices and hotels throughout the UK.

Many of our top hotels are being refitted to reflect contemporary interior design tastes, and this is resulting in the widespread replacement of curtain fabric with wooden blinds in shades that complement the modern furniture and floor coverings.

Warmer summers increase demand for window coverings

The increasingly hot and sunny weather experienced in recent years is also a significant factor in the rising demand for wooden venetian blinds. It has resulted in greater popularity for conservatories and outdoor living.

Whereas roller blinds and curtains are an inflexible way to reduce solar glare, resulting in blocking out the view of the garden and the light completely, it is recognised that Venetian blinds can be adjusted to filter the sunlight. In the heat of the day, the slats can be angled to allow only a small amount of light through to keep you cool, while in the evening they can be adjusted to increase the incoming light.

venetian blinds complement natural floor covering in a kitchenNot only do blinds provide welcome relief from summer heat, but they also protect delicate carpets, furniture and artwork from the sun’s intensity. Strong colours can fade and materials and fabrics deteriorate after prolonged exposure to ultra-violet (UV) rays and visible light, as well as heat from direct sun light.

This is a factor in winter as well as summer. In the winter, the sun is lower in the sky and can shine further insider your room, potentially damaging delicate or historic furniture and fabric.

With increasing emphasis on energy efficiency comes the wooden blind’s biggest trump card. Installing blinds in your home or office helps to keep heat inside in winter, reducing heating bills. In the summer, it will help keep rooms cooler and this will reduce energy consumption from air-conditioning systems.

Security benefits of slatted blinds

Another factor in the rising popularity of wood Venetians has been the increasing requirement for security. Slatted blinds can be adjusted to reduce the view of valuable goods and equipment, such as computers.
